Customer Intelligence Special Report: CRM

What Exactly is CRM?

Customer Relationship Management, or CRM, is a broad term that refers to the tools used to store detailed information about current and prospective customers to enable targeted communication with them. In today’s business world, the acronym commonly refers to the software system where that data is accumulated.
